
BMW 3 Series320i M Sport 4dr Step Auto
£30,478
£30,478
£31,172
£40,999
£34,006
£33,116
£1,748 off£29,654
£21,351
£31,643
£22,500
£50,635
£1,298 off£27,000
£29,500
£38,500
£26,737
£37,148
£908 off£34,498
£51,490
£1,576 off£27,496
1-18 of 104 vehicles
What is the most popular colour for BMW 3 Series ?
What is the most popular gearbox for BMW 3 Series ?
What is the most popular fuel type for BMW 3 Series ?
What is the most popular engine for BMW 3 Series ?
What is the average mileage for BMW 3 Series ?
26167
How many BMW 3 Series cars are available for sale?
240